Player Two can choose the same class as Player One if they prefer the same class. In the previous game “Diablo 3,” you could play collaboratively with up to four people, while this game only allows for two. Offline co-op is accessible on the PS4, PS5, and Xbox versions, but not on the PC (an internet connection is required, but genuine offline co-op is available).
